Output 726c920e71c1df1a8e4b47ef8e53dc2be571c55629c2eed72c160d700e1cad44:37

value
13688305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b43a8473c59b62592bfb2d180990315292cca01 OP_EQUAL
address
MLbXD1Try4vPeyx4SWSswywwAMNEW2LcNW
transaction
726c920e71c1df1a8e4b47ef8e53dc2be571c55629c2eed72c160d700e1cad44
spent
true